Well, I've voted and my vote was for Hull City AFC, however - if this poll was conducted in Australia it would have been based on the "preferential" voting system as opposed to the "first past the post" system that applies in the UK. In which case I would have voted - 1. Hull City AFC, 2. Hull City Tigers. I think my reasons for this have been spelt out in previous posts but basically, (a)I don't think a change is necessary, (b)nor has it been handled democratically and (c)in spite of what appears (admittedly from afar) as a fairly high degree of apathy around the issue apart from various forums, the change seems to have met with a vastly more negative response than a positive one. The reason I think a preference option would be a good idea is that I have also formed the opinion that the key issue in this matter is protecting the KEY word in our name, i.e, "City". Therefore, for a lot of people, although Hull City AFC is the first choice, Hull City Tigers may ultimately be an acceptable outcome - combining both of the most commonly used references, "City" and "Tigers", PROVIDED it never leads to Hull Tigers.
